Diagnostics

This page is copied from UbuntuOne/Bugs to help track the tests in ubuntuone-client-diagnose

Repository for the code is located here: http://code.google.com/p/ubuntuone-client-diagnose/

To run diagnostics use the following commands:

wget http://ubuntuone-client-diagnose.googlecode.com/svn/trunk/ubuntuone-client-diagnose.py
python ubuntuone-client-diagnose.py

Found: #357395 
 Based on:
  * Network manager does not say we are online now
  * ubuntuone-client is less than 1.1+r278
  
  Currently, UbuntuOne requires the use of NetworkManager.
  Errors related to this will often have "NetworkManager" in
  either the oauth-login.log or syncdaemon-exceptions.log.
  But, sometimes, there is no error. Like when a user has NetworkManager
  installed but is using an alternative connection like a tethered
  mobile device that uses a different connection manager.
  
 See https://bugs.launchpad.net/bugs/357395

 Solution:
   Upgrade to PPA version at https://launchpad.net/~ubuntuone/+archive/beta
